Jenkins Pipeline部署Spring Boot项目
# 创建项目
- 创建流水线类型项目
# 配置 Pipeline 脚本
node {
// 下载代码
stage('Preparation'){
git branch: 'develop',
credentialsId: 'GiteePWD',
url: 'https://gitee.com/wsdzkj/mall-java.git'
}
// build
stage('Build'){
docker.image('maven:3.6.3-jdk-8').inside('-v /root/.m2:/root/.m2') {
sh 'mvn --version'
sh 'mvn clean package -Dmaven.test.skip=true -q'
}
}
}
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
上次更新: 2022/02/07, 15:11:59